Fakhar Zaman’s two-match ban upheld by PSL technical committee
Lahore, April 2, 2026: The Pakistan Super League (HBL PSL) Technical Committee has upheld the two-match suspension of Lahore Qalandars’ opening batter Fakhar Zaman after dismissing his appeal against a Level 3 offence. Fakhar was initially sanctioned by match referee Roshan Mahanama for breaching Article 2.14 of the HBL PSL Code of Conduct during Lahore Qalandars’ clash against Karachi Kings on March 29 at Gaddafi Stadium. Fakhar Zaman charged with Level 3 offence; Hasan Ali fined after PSL clash
Lahore, March 30, 2026 — Lahore Qalandars opener Fakhar Zaman has been charged with a Level 3 offence for allegedly tampering with the condition of the ball during a high-intensity Pakistan Super League (PSL) fixture. According to officials, Fakhar was found to have violated Article 41.3 of the HBL PSL 11 playing conditions, which strictly prohibits any action that alters the state of the ball. Fakhar Zaman breaks silence on fitness concerns; Aqib Javed’s statement gets backing amid online exchange
Pakistan opener Fakhar Zaman has publicly addressed concerns over his recent exclusion and fitness status, admitting he was not fully fit to participate in 50-over matches—an admission that has added a new dimension to the ongoing debate around team selection. In a response to a social media post by former cricketer Abdur Rouf Khan , Fakhar revealed that he had not been “100% fit” during the period in question.
